DAMASCUS, (ST) – “Saudi Arabia, Turkey and other countries who support terrorism are responsible for massacres perpetrated by terrorist groups against innocent civilians in Adra, ” underscored Prime Minister Dr. Wael al-Halqi.
Al-Halqi’s remark was made during a meeting he held on Monday with head of the Veterans Guild Maj. Gen. Adnan Makhlouf and Guild members .
“Syria are inspired the veterans’ triumphs .So they are deserved to be praised as they made great sacrifices to defend their homeland,”underlined al-Halqi.
He made it clear that thanks to the solidarity between the army and the people, terrorism will be uprooted and victory will be achieved.
” the criminal acts will not dissuade Syrians from standing fast,”added al-Halqi.
Al-Halqi went on saying that the government is committed to boosting national economy, meeting citizens’ needs and restoring security and stability to all of Syria.
As for the proposed Geneva 2 conference, al-Halqi reiterated that the government will go to the conference in Geneva without preconditions, and that there can be no solution other than a political solution which adheres to national standards and contains no concessions or bargains.
The veterans, for their part, praised the government’s efforts to strengthen national economy, preserve the Syrian Pound exchange rate, voicing confidence that the Syrian people and army will be victorious.
